EVENT
The goal of the conversation is to discuss and point out the contribution of Bioeconomy, Food and Health to the building of a beautiful, sustainable and inclusive Europe. The background of the experts involved in this parallel dialogue range from academia (affordable food production and biotechnology, gastronomy, sociocultural dynamics), to research institutes (digitalization of the agri-food sector, sustainable and circular food production) and private companies or free-lance professionals (health insurance and social security; personal development through art and culture). So, multidisciplinarity, cross fertilization and hybridization will be the key words for an open, frank and effective discussion with the aim of developing a manifesto with the main highlights.
